Something for everyone at festival
VISITORS to the ongoing Shanghai Jiading Shopping & Tourism Festival can experience 34 themed activities until early November.
At the opening ceremony at the Shanghai Automobile Exhibition Center on September 8, visitors appreciated performances and had the chance to see hundreds of luxury cars.
Dur ing the three-day 2017 China Auto Salon from September 8 to 11, visitors enjoyed fashion music, hot-selling food and watched a car-drifting display.
“It’s the first time for us to join the exhibition, and we feel it’s full of energy,” an exhibitor from auto parts manufacturer TEIN said.
NIO, an automotive start-up from China, recently shattered the Nurburgring lap-time record for electric vehicles with its NIO EP9. The car was at the festival for visitors to experience.
Over the past weekend, a family marathon race was held at Jiabei Country Park and a grand ceremony was witnessed at the Confucius Temple in Jiading to commemorate Confucius. The popular AEMI World Clown Carnival also returned and attracted more than 40 clowns from 12 nations.
If you missed al l those events, don’t worry, as more are coming.
Starting September 28, the xiaolong dumpling fete will kick off in Nanxiang Town, where visitors can enjoy dumplings, folk operas and a temple fair. On the opening day, hundreds of tables will be laid on Nanxiang streets to allow visitors to feast on xiaolong, an old town tradition.
On October 15 there will be a lawn concert at the Shanghai Auto Expo Park.
For nature lovers, they can pick fruit till October 8 at Juyuan Orchard as figs and dragon fruit are ready to harvest.
